If you could tell Harley engineers to fix something what would it be?

1.) All Engines to have SE Parts - build the engines do not make us have to pay for it

2.) Single sided Swing Arms - 10min. rear tire change

3.) Muffler Clamps that you can re-use 10 times or more

4.) Stop the Grease leak out of the streering head bearings - I have tried every know
grease to man - at 100deg. it's all going to leak

5.) Gas Tank Fuel Filter - 25k miles , why not a 50K filter they do make them

6.) Oil Cooler Standard on all bikes

7.) Optional trick center stand like on the Goldwing / K1200LT that tucks up nice

8.) Polyurethane Bushings - I hate rubber

9.) 3 year / 30k mile warranty standard - it's built in the USA , we make damn good
product step up !

10.) XM / Siruss , 6 cd player standard - pull the CB option
